4.10 Klook一面凉经 30min

面试过程面试官反馈一般,下来复盘才知道是自己很多地方答的不好

1.你在哪里,我是面试官

2.自我介绍

3.熟悉什么语言

4. Java: HashMap 底层数据结构,数据存储是放在哪里的。扩容策略,多少倍

5. 进程和线程的区别

6. 进程间通信有哪些方式?
管道是什么,是阻塞的吗

7. 1G内存的电脑可以打开2G的文件吗  (不一定是windows上打开文件,对虚拟内存实际情况掌握不好)
虚拟内存呢,你知道是什么吗,原理是什么
32位对应的虚拟内存大小

8. 1G内存排序2G无序数组 (没答好,归并排序每次只需要比较两个队头 才是核心)

9. Linux系统修改文件权限,需要对所有用户可读写,如何做?(没答好,忘记第一个是拥有者了,而且“所有人”包括拥有者)

10. .txt 文件里快速统计出一个字符串的数量 (我答得KMP不满意。面试官反问要用算法吗)

11. 聊网络。什么是TCP、IP协议。和HTTPS协议有什么区别?TCP三次握手

12.redis和MySQL熟悉吗?
聊聊 Mysql,innodb索引结构是怎么样的,B树还是B+树?索引数据是存在哪里的?检索策略是怎么样的

13.Mysql 什么时候会发生死锁 (下来搜才发现情况蛮多的)
死锁必要条件有哪些

14.谈项目吧
为什么要把服务器换为网络服务器呢?
消息对方没接收到,如何重发呢?
项目有哪些挑战?(粘包)
为什么要用 protocbuf 

15.多路复用起什么作用?

16.开发问题,如果导师给你一个项目,你如何开始 (我先规划)
如果项目很急呢?(先规划)
就是很急 (套用网上类似策略)
如何快速投入呢?

17. 反问
我们是跨界携程
有 to c业务,goole seo, 架构
主要是 golang
总部在香港

#牛客AI配图神器#
全部评论
我二面没问一个技术问题挂了😂
2 回复 分享
发布于 04-28 21:45 广东
一面面完什么时候知道进度啊,我看官网啥也没有
点赞 回复 分享
发布于 05-15 20:29 广东
佬,英文面试吗?还是中文
点赞 回复 分享
发布于 04-22 16:32 广东

相关推荐

网上基本都劝退移动端,我也很少看到移动端笔试经验贴。我之前做过韶音的笔试题,分为选择题和编程题,和京东的差不多。但是韶音只能用java写编程题,我主要用kotlin和python(刷题用python),就直接没做就交卷,当然就没后续了。我也做过vivo的客户端笔试题,当时我投的是测试,但是给我发了客户端的卷子,我朋友投oppo c++岗太迟也被调到了客户端,这几家题目都差不多格式。回忆一下这几次考试,主要依据是今天的京东的。选择题(共60分),考点有linux系统命令,安卓虚拟机adb命令,排序算法的时间复杂度;排序可用栈还是二叉树啥的表示;二叉树3种遍历方式给俩,推另一个;栈的入栈出栈;kotlin/java代码挖空选代码;安卓view相关的方法、四大组件的生命周期;线程的方法,产生arn的情况;还有考设计模式。编程题的话一般是2道,共40分,有的机考不会告诉你通过了多少例题,jd的是有告诉的。我算法题刷的很佛系,最近有刷代码随想录但只刷了前几章。不过我当学院课程助教,老师出的作业有用动态规划算法等要求,我改多了就理解了。不知道我会不会进入一面,但也是会准备一下。我蛮喜欢京东的,如果能进去也不挑什么岗位了。大家都劝退客户端岗位,没有前途,确实如此。我的带教做过几年安卓开发,主要做go开发,他会搭项目架构,跟我说了很多,虽然他那些我暂时接触不到,但知道以后的努力方向。安卓开发需求以后肯定是有的,只是会很少,上限低。如果只会画ui啥的,那肯定没前途。但是在一个不太卷的赛道,能去更好的平台,自己再主动学习,我想之后的出路也会比较多。总比我本专业好,真的麻了,我读研前很在意硕士学校的认可度,还问过一家本专业公司招不招我这种,结果现在搜那家公司已经注销了。
投递京东等公司10个岗位
点赞 评论 收藏
分享
11-10 19:05
门头沟学院 Java
实习项目 1. 没有考虑过留在之前实习过的公司吗?2. 你主要用的语言是 Java 还是 Go?Go 的底层你了解吗?3. 你过去哪一段项目是你觉得比较有挑战的?能具体聊聊吗?4. 要不先讲讲你现在在字节的项目?你介绍一下?5. 你做的这个 SDK 是在解决什么问题?什么叫同步/异步?6. 老系统和新系统,你们为什么要做迁移?老系统代码量和问题在哪里?7. 你总结一下你做的这个 SDK 的核心功能,能提炼为三点吗?8. 你的 SDK 是放在业务系统里的吗?9. 如果 SDK 需要升级,怎么推动所有调用方升级?10. 聊聊你在快手的项目,哪个部分最有挑战?手撕算法11. 算法:两数之和12. 你为什么要用哈希表来做?和暴力循环 O(n²) 的方法相比,哈希表有什么好处?13. 如果数组有上千万的数据,你的哈希表能装得下吗?14. 如果内存放不下所有数据,你会怎么处理?(分块/落盘/分文件…)15. 有没有更高效的方案?16. 你的方法只能找到一组解,如果有多组解怎么办?17. 你觉得现在的 O(n) 算法还有优化的空间吗?八股18. 假设你在浏览器输入一个网站的 URL,然后点确认,到最后看到网站页面,中间发生了什么?19. HTTP 和 HTTPS 的区别是什么?HTTPS 的安全性是怎么保证的?20. HTTPS 的证书交换、加密解密的过程是怎么样的?21. HTTP/2 和 HTTP/1.1 有什么区别?HTTP/2 做了哪些优化?
查看21道真题和解析
点赞 评论 收藏
分享
评论
2
11
分享

创作者周榜

更多
牛客网
牛客网在线编程
牛客网题解
牛客企业服务